Single parameter aging and density scaling

Abstract

In a recent paper, Di Lisio et al. [J. Chem. Phys. 159 064505 (2023)] analyzed a series of temperature down-jumps using the single-parameter aging (SPA) ansatz combined with a specific assumption about density scaling in the out-of-equilibrium system and did not find a good prediction for the largest down-jumps. In this paper we show that SPA in its original form does work for all their data including large jumps of T > 20 K. Furthermore, we discuss different approaches to the extension of the density scaling concept to out-of-equilibrium systems.
